I mation from here that he is wanted for passing worthless checks. '. Making G-rminallm Tests. Corn germination tests are beins made at the office of Fred Bennion, ; county agent. The tests are made for jthe purpose of discovering the ger minallnn nunlities of corn" which is I (used for seeding purposes. School Electing on Mondny. A school board convention will lie hejd Monday morning, February 2 I, I at 11 o'clock in the superitnendent s I office at the court house. Matters i pertaining to the welfare of the coun ! tv schools will be discussed. Rome plan of uniform procedure is to be : sought so that districts may not be in competition for the services of teach ers, the length of their tenure and the salary to be paid. The chairmen of ;the various boards are the delegates j to this convention but both he and the j clerk are expected to attend. RATE REDUCTION NOT TO COME FOR SIX MONTHS WASHINGTON, Feb. 15. No re duction of rates can be 'made for six month after the railroads are return t eel to piivato ownership, according to terms of the combined senate and j house railroad bill 'accepted by the t onferees.
